Carhartt Work In Progress (WIP) is the workwear brand’s fashion side, with carefully curated blends of Americana, European style, skateboarding, and music culture combined to create a streetwear style rooted in the brand’s Michigan origins. Just because WIP gear is more fashion-forward and costs a bit more than regular Carhartt doesn’t mean the brand can’t get rugged, though. The latest collab from Carhartt WIP is a second partnership with Salomon on a leather and suede trail shoe designed to look like a boot.
The Carhartt WIP x Salomon X-ALP features a black base in multiple carefully selected fabrics. The toe gets a grainy, rough leather that evolves to suede overlays across the rest of the upper. WIP’s classic tan, green, and maroon camo pattern is added on the tongue and ankle collar, and insoles for a bit of collab branding. Carhartt logos are added on the heel tab and the insoles, and the colorway is finished with light speckling on the black midsole.
